John Folinsbee (1892-1972) was born in Buffalo, New York and, after finishing his studies at the Art Students League in 1916, moved to New Hope, Pennsylvania where he joined a renowned colony of Impressionist artists. His paintings of riverside landscapes and industrial scenes won extensive recognition in numerous exhibitions throughout the United States and earned Folinsbee membership in the National Academy, among many other distinguished artistic societies. Beginning in the 1930s, Folinsbee frequently traveled to Maine, where his work took on an increasingly stormy atmosphere as he strengthened his brushwork and intensified his colors. Folinsbee participated in numerous exhibitions from 1913-1970 and was the recipient of many medals, prizes and awards. His work is held in the permanent collections of the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ts, Rhode Island School of Design, National Academy of Design, Phillips Collection, Corcoran Gallery of Art, Museum of Fine Arts in Houston, New Jersey State Museum, Princeton University Art Museum, Philadelphia Art Club, Reading Art Museum, National Art Club, and James A. Michener Museum.

    Marine painter Warren W. Sheppard was born in Greenwich, New Jersey, to a ship captain father who instilled in his son a love and respect for the sea. He studied privately with Mauritz F. H. De Haas and took courses in drawing at Cooper Union in New York City. He traveled along the Mediterranean coast in 1879, sketching the ports of Naples, Gibraltar, Genoa and Messina. Sheppard’s foreign tours continued between 1888 and 1893, with stays in Paris and Venice, where he captured the architecture and busy canals of the Floating City. This fondness for travel also translated to his home country. He sailed along the East Coast from New Jersey to Maine in search of subjects and was an expert navigator, eventually writing the book Practical Navigation. Yacht design became a second career for Sheppard and he participated in a number of sailing competitions himself, most notably winning the New York-to-Bermuda race twice while skipper of the Tamerlane.
